The Rise and Fall of Yuneisy Duben

In her highly anticipated UFC debut, Yuneisy Duben’s story serves as a cautionary tale of the unforgiving nature of combat sports. Coming off an impressive win on Dana White’s Contender Series, Duben faced Carli Judice in a strawweight battle that many expected would set the tone for her burgeoning career. However, within mere moments, the tide turned dramatically as she succumbed to an amateur miscalculation. Judice unleashed a precisely executed head-kick followed by a flurry of punches, trapping Duben in a devastating combination that ended the fight just shy of two minutes into Round 1. While Judice’s triumph showcased her potential within the UFC, it is a stark reminder that one moment can shift the trajectory of a fighter’s journey immensely.

Priscila Cachoeira’s Redemption

For Priscila Cachoeira, March marked a pivotal crossroads. Having gone through a chilly spell since her last career win in August 2022, the stakes were high as she squared off against Josiane Nunes in a women’s bantamweight duel. In search of a renewal, Cachoeira delivered one of the most impactful performances of her career—her clean uppercut not only secured a victory but did so in dramatic fashion, leaving Nunes incapacitated before the three-minute mark of the first round. This knockout did not merely serve as a win; it was emblematic of Cachoeira’s fighting spirit and resilience, reverberating through the MMA community as a significant moment of personal vindication.

Jamall Emmers: A Masterclass in Precision

In the featherweight division, Jamall Emmers continued to elevate his status through an explosive fight against Gabriel Miranda. From the outset, Emmers showcased a tactical proficiency that overwhelmed his opponent. Landing heavy strikes with precision, Emmers ultimately executed a sequence culminating in a powerful knee to the midsection followed by a brutal combination. This performance not only secured victory for Emmers but also reaffirmed his place as a rising talent in the UFC. His ability to sustain a relentless offensive strategy is a cornerstone for future success in the highly competitive featherweight arena.

An Abnormal Knockout Sequence: Joaquin Buckley Reimagined

In a remarkable callback to revolutionary techniques within MMA, Joaquin Buckley’s spinning kick against Impa Kasanganay has achieved legendary status. This moment not only captured the attention of fans but also ignited a fresh wave of innovation among fighters. Pro debutant Jaron Lothrop illustrated this phenomenon seamlessly by replicating the iconic knockout in a mirror-like fashion against Yevgeni Shinkarevsky later in the month. Such occurrences blur the lines between imitation and originality—leading to an intriguing analysis of creativity in combat sports. The resurgence of Buckley’s viral kick emphasizes that MMA constantly evolves, with every fighter striving to redefine what’s possible inside the octagon.

Spotlight on Mauricio Ruffy: A Star in the Making

Lastly, the highlight of the month undoubtedly belongs to Mauricio Ruffy, who delivered one of the most mesmerizing knockouts of the year against King Green. The intensity and skill behind Ruffy’s spinning wheel kick is a testament to his growing prowess in the lightweight division. The knockout, occurring at a crucial juncture of his career, not only solidifies his unbeaten streak in the UFC but also hints at his potential for future title contention. The success of fighters like Ruffy speaks to the captivating allure of MMA—where a single moment can transform aspirations into reality, leading to limitless possibilities for those daring enough to seize them.

Enthusiasts of the sport remain eager to see how these athletes capitalize on their respective triumphs and setbacks in future bouts.
